Lines Matching refs:buf_len

185 	size_t buf_len;  member
194 if (fgets(rc->buf, rc->buf_len, rc->f) == NULL) in eap_fast_read_line()
205 if (len >= rc->buf_len) in eap_fast_read_line()
206 len = rc->buf_len - 1; in eap_fast_read_line()
212 rc->buf[rc->buf_len - 1] = '\0'; in eap_fast_read_line()
258 rc->buf_len = 2048; in eap_fast_init_pac_data()
259 rc->buf = os_malloc(rc->buf_len); in eap_fast_init_pac_data()
477 static void eap_fast_write(char **buf, char **pos, size_t *buf_len, in eap_fast_write() argument
493 if (*pos - *buf + need > *buf_len) { in eap_fast_write()
494 char *nbuf = os_realloc(*buf, *buf_len + need); in eap_fast_write()
502 *buf_len += need; in eap_fast_write()
504 end = *buf + *buf_len; in eap_fast_write()
575 char **pos, size_t *buf_len) in eap_fast_add_pac_data() argument
579 ret = os_snprintf(*pos, *buf + *buf_len - *pos, in eap_fast_add_pac_data()
581 if (os_snprintf_error(*buf + *buf_len - *pos, ret)) in eap_fast_add_pac_data()
585 eap_fast_write(buf, pos, buf_len, "PAC-Key", in eap_fast_add_pac_data()
587 eap_fast_write(buf, pos, buf_len, "PAC-Opaque", in eap_fast_add_pac_data()
589 eap_fast_write(buf, pos, buf_len, "PAC-Info", in eap_fast_add_pac_data()
591 eap_fast_write(buf, pos, buf_len, "A-ID", in eap_fast_add_pac_data()
593 eap_fast_write(buf, pos, buf_len, "I-ID", in eap_fast_add_pac_data()
595 eap_fast_write(buf, pos, buf_len, "A-ID-Info", in eap_fast_add_pac_data()
602 ret = os_snprintf(*pos, *buf + *buf_len - *pos, "END\n"); in eap_fast_add_pac_data()
603 if (os_snprintf_error(*buf + *buf_len - *pos, ret)) in eap_fast_add_pac_data()
624 size_t buf_len; in eap_fast_save_pac() local
629 buf_len = 1024; in eap_fast_save_pac()
630 pos = buf = os_malloc(buf_len); in eap_fast_save_pac()
634 ret = os_snprintf(pos, buf + buf_len - pos, "%s\n", pac_file_hdr); in eap_fast_save_pac()
635 if (os_snprintf_error(buf + buf_len - pos, ret)) { in eap_fast_save_pac()
643 if (eap_fast_add_pac_data(pac, &buf, &pos, &buf_len)) { in eap_fast_save_pac()